San Antonio River Authority
The San Antonio River Authority is dedicated to ensuring the safety and cleanliness of the region's creeks and rivers through comprehensive planning, strategic partnerships, and community preparedness. With a focus on maintaining over 40 dams and implementing innovative development techniques, the authority works to reduce runoff and improve water quality across Bexar, Wilson, Karnes, and Goliad Counties.
In addition to flood control and environmental protection, the River Authority promotes recreational opportunities along the San Antonio River, inviting the community to explore its parks, trails, and cultural heritage. Through various educational initiatives and events, the authority fosters a collective responsibility for preserving this vital natural resource.
